merge with txt file need translation
Hi,
I'm working with soft who extract data in a txt file and launch word and merge with this data txt file. This Txt file contain some accentuated caracters. everything is ok with Word 2000 but with Word 2002, only in particular conditions, word automaticaly translate this file in japanese code so the result of the merge is unreadable. It seems like it happend with particular group of accentuated caracters because I have some extract file with accentuated caracters correctly opened without translation. In a other way, I have a txt file word wants to translate, I try to manually operate the merge, word ask for translation, I cut this txt file in some little txt files containing less than 9 records ... word never ask to translate any of them ...
